Chapter Fourteen
I quickly scanned the patrons inside Boos & Brews as I crossed the threshold of the tavern. I hadnât been inside the bar in well over ten years, and from what I could see, not much had changedânot even the people inside drinking.
âOrder me a Float Like a Butterfly, would ya?â Needles did a flip in the air, his wings shimmering violet and purple. âI could use a drink.â
I snorted. âIâm not ordering you an alcoholic drink, Needles.â
âDid someone say Needles needs a drink?â a deep voice asked as he turned around on the barstool. âWould that be Needles who knows my friend Shayla Loci?â
I broke into a grin as the hulking man stood and gathered me into his tree-trunk arms, lifted me off the ground, and shook me like a rag doll.
âI think he missed you,â Needles said as he did another flip in the air. âCan you breathe, Princess?â
âItâs good to see you too, Tommy,â I said, letting Needles know I was okay. âBeen awhile.â
He set me down, grabbed my shoulders, and pushed me back from him. âI heard you were back on the island. Oh, look at you! Lovely as ever.â He gave my shoulder a pat, and I tried not to wince. âAnd went into law enforcement, I hear? Always the straight and narrow for you, my friend.â
Behind me, Alex cleared his throat.
âTommy, this is Sheriff Stone,â I said. âWe were hoping to speak to you for a minute.â
Tommy sobered instantly. âDamn shame about Marnie.â He thwacked the top of the bar twice. âI was having a drink in her honor. Come, letâs take this in my office.â He picked up his drink and motioned for us to follow him. âWe can have some privacy back here.â
Needles settled down on my shoulder, and I fell into step behind Tommy, Alex behind me. We wound around the tables and crossed to the other side of the room. Tommy opened a door and gestured us to sit in the chairs across from his desk.
âI canât tell you how sad I was to hear about Marnie,â Tommy said as he sat behind his desk. âShe was a good server and had a way with the patrons. Always pleasant and smiling.â
âWell, someone disliked her enough to poison her and kill her,â Alex said. âAny idea who would do that?â
âNo idea,â Tommy said.
Alex leaned forward. âWe just came from seeing Greg Catman, and he told us that Marnie made a deal with you that somehow landed his girlfriend, Diana Hedge, in a boatload of trouble. Were you angry at Marnie for what she did?â
Tommy stared hard at Alex, then his shoulders shook, and finally he threw back his head and laughed. âAre you asking me if I killed Marnie? No, Sheriff, I did not.â He shook his head, picked up his drink, and sipped. âBut youâve got guts, thatâs for sure.â
